2. Volatility
Volatility, in the context of a casino game featuring bison themes, represents the inherent risk and reward profile associated with gameplay. It dictates the frequency and magnitude of payouts, significantly impacting player experience and strategic approach.
-
Payout Frequency
Payout frequency refers to how often a game awards wins. High volatility games, including those with bison themes, generally have a lower payout frequency compared to their low volatility counterparts. This implies that players may experience longer periods without wins, requiring a larger bankroll to sustain play.
-
Payout Size
Conversely, high volatility games tend to offer larger payout sizes when wins do occur. The potential for substantial rewards attracts players seeking significant returns on their wagers. In the context of a bison-themed game, a high volatility rating might mean infrequent but potentially massive payouts triggered by specific symbol combinations or bonus rounds.
-
Risk Tolerance
Volatility directly correlates with risk tolerance. Players with a high risk tolerance may gravitate towards high volatility games, accepting the possibility of extended losing streaks in pursuit of larger wins. Those with lower risk tolerance might prefer lower volatility options, offering more frequent but smaller payouts, minimizing potential losses.
-
Bankroll Management
Effective bankroll management is crucial when playing games with high volatility. Players should allocate a sufficient bankroll to withstand potential periods of low hit frequency. Setting loss limits and profit targets is also essential to maintain responsible gameplay and avoid excessive losses.

3. Paylines
Paylines, a fundamental component of electronic gaming machines including those featuring bison themes, directly influence the probability and patterns of winning combinations. These lines represent predetermined pathways across the reels, and the alignment of matching symbols along these paths triggers payouts. The number and configuration of paylines significantly impact the overall gameplay and the potential for generating winning outcomes. For example, a game with 25 paylines offers more opportunities for symbol combinations to result in a win compared to a game with only 9 paylines, assuming all other factors are constant. The distribution of these lines across the screen, whether horizontal, vertical, diagonal, or zig-zag, affects the volatility and complexity of the gaming experience.
The understanding of payline mechanics is practically significant for players in several ways. It informs betting strategies, as players may choose to activate more paylines to increase their chances of winning, albeit at a higher cost per spin. Furthermore, recognizing the payline configuration helps players anticipate potential winning combinations and interpret the game’s payout structure. Consider a bison-themed game where the highest paying symbol, the bison itself, must appear on an active payline to trigger a substantial payout. Failure to activate the payline containing these symbols would result in a missed opportunity, even if the symbols are visibly aligned on the reels.

5. RTP (Return to Player)
RTP, or Return to Player, represents the theoretical percentage of wagered money that a specific casino game is programmed to return to players over an extended period. Within a specific electronic game of chance, this metric serves as an indicator of long-term payout expectations. For instance, a “wild buffalo slot game” with an RTP of 96% suggests that, theoretically, for every $100 wagered, the game will return $96 in winnings to players as a collective. The RTP is a calculated average over millions of game rounds, not a guarantee of individual session outcomes. Variations in individual play sessions will occur; a player may win or lose more than the stated RTP percentage due to the inherent randomness of each spin.
The importance of RTP as a component is twofold: first, it allows players to compare the relative generosity of different game options; second, regulatory bodies often use RTP values to ensure fairness and transparency in gaming operations. A lower RTP typically implies a higher house edge, whereas a higher RTP may attract players seeking more favorable odds. Real-life examples would include comparing the RTP of a particular “wild buffalo slot game” available on multiple online casinos; the RTP might differ slightly between operators due to varying operational costs or promotional strategies. This variance, even if marginal, could influence player selection between casinos offering the same game. Furthermore, knowing the RTP enables players to better manage their bankroll and set realistic expectations regarding potential returns over time.

Tips for “wild buffalo slot game”
Optimizing the experience when engaging with electronic games of chance necessitates a responsible and informed approach. The following guidelines provide practical strategies for managing gameplay and mitigating potential risks associated with these games.
Tip 1: Establish a Predetermined Budget. Before initiating gameplay, designate a specific amount of funds allocated solely for this form of entertainment. This budget should be separate from essential expenses and represent disposable income that can be lost without causing financial hardship.
Tip 2: Define Loss Limits and Profit Targets. Prior to commencing play, determine acceptable loss thresholds and desired profit levels. Once these limits are reached, discontinue gameplay, regardless of whether the outcome is a loss or a gain. This prevents chasing losses or risking earned profits.
Tip 3: Understand Game Volatility and RTP. Familiarize yourself with the volatility level and Return to Player (RTP) percentage of the specific game being played. Higher volatility games entail increased risk, while the RTP provides an indication of long-term payout expectations.
Tip 4: Manage Time Allocation. Set time limits for gameplay sessions to prevent excessive engagement and potential addiction. Regular breaks can enhance decision-making and reduce impulsivity.
Tip 5: Avoid Playing Under the Influence. Refrain from engaging in “wild buffalo slot game” or other gambling activities while under the influence of alcohol or other substances. Impaired judgment can lead to irrational decisions and increased financial risk.
Tip 6: Utilize Available Responsible Gaming Tools. Many online casinos offer responsible gaming tools, such as de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and reality checks. Employ these features to control spending and maintain responsible behavior.
Effective implementation of these strategies promotes a balanced and controlled approach to engaging with “wild buffalo slot game”. Responsible gaming practices are essential for maintaining a positive and sustainable entertainment experience.
